Complete Roof Check-ups


We look at every part of your Milledgeville roof, including shingles, flashing, gutters, and vents, to find problems that could cause leaks or damage during the next big storm. Our inspections include checking for loose or missing shingles, damaged flashing around chimneys and roof edges, and gutter problems that could cause water backup and ice dams.


We take photos of problem areas and give you a written report that explains what we found and what needs to be fixed to keep your roof working properly. These complete check-ups help you plan repairs and budget for maintenance before small problems become expensive emergencies.

Winter Weather Preparation


Heavy snow and ice can seriously damage roofs that aren't properly prepared, and we help Milledgeville homeowners get ready for winter with services that prevent ice dams and structural problems. Our winter preparation includes ensuring proper attic ventilation to prevent ice buildup, checking that gutters drain properly to avoid ice dams, and making sure roofs can handle expected snow loads safely.


We also seal air leaks that can cause ice dams and check that insulation levels are adequate to prevent heat loss that contributes to ice formation on roof edges. This preparation prevents expensive winter damage and keeps your home comfortable during cold weather.
